U.S. Navy kicks off T-45 replacement competition
Airfind news item
By Colin Demarest
Published on April 1, 2026.
The U.S. Navy has initiated a competition for the Undergraduate Jet Training System, which is set to replace the T-45 Goshawk. Several companies have emerged, including Boeing, Lockheed Martin, and Sierra Nevada. The Navy expects to buy more than 200 of these trainers.
